Literature summary for 2.4.2.8 extracted from

  • Raman, J.; Sumathy, K.; Anand, R.P.; Balaram, H.
    A non-active site mutation in human hypoxanthine guanine phosphoribosyltransferase expands substrate specificity (2004), Arch. Biochem. Biophys., 427, 116-122.

Protein Variants

Protein Variants Comment Organism
F36A site-directed mutagenesis, unaltered substrate specificity compared to the wild-type enzyme Homo sapiens
F36E site-directed mutagenesis, unaltered substrate specificity compared to the wild-type enzyme Homo sapiens
F36G site-directed mutagenesis, inactive mutant Homo sapiens
F36K site-directed mutagenesis, unaltered substrate specificity compared to the wild-type enzyme Homo sapiens
F36L random mutagenesis, mutant phosphoribosylates xanthine, mutant does not bind the purine substrate directly, long-range modulation via loop IV influence the substrate specificity, altered enzyme stability Homo sapiens
F36W site-directed mutagenesis, unaltered substrate specificity compared to the wild-type enzyme Homo sapiens
L44F site-directed mutagenesis, mutant does not phosphoribosylate guanine and xanthine, modulation via loop IV influence the substrate specificity, altered enzyme stability Plasmodium falciparum
